Instructions to make Cordon bleu #mycookbook:

  1. First, you'll have to slice the chicken breast and then you're going have to smack it to make thin enough. (you can use nylon stretch to cover the breast before you smack it so it doesn't spread. if you're going to use nylon stretch don't forget to wet it with some drops of water before putting the breast on it, so the nylon doesn't stick to the chicken). Minaret the breast in some olive oil salt pepper and cumin for 15 minutes..
  2. Take the breast and put it again on a nylon stretch (wet the nylon) the put the stuffing ingredients at the center of it. starting from the corners close the breast so you make a stuffed ball of meat. Cover the ball with the nylon stretch and put it in the refrigerator for about 20 minutes..
  3. In the meantime start preparing your sauce: first, put the olive oil and the butter in a hot pan, then add the sliced mushrooms season them with some salt and pepper, when the mushrooms start getting brown add the corn and the cooking cream. Let the sauce boil for about 3 minutes..
  4. Frying step: respectively: cover the meatball with flour then dip it in the whisked egg then again cover it with flour. When the frying oil is hot enough put the meatball in oil for about 5 minutes for each side. Then take out if the oil put it in the oven for about 10 - 15 minutes. Plate it the way you love, I've used some basil..

Cordon Bleu fun facts: The term "Cordon Bleu" (by itself) relates to a special order of French knights (originally a wide blue ribbon worn by members of the highest order of knighthood).
